NHL Rumor: Panthers linked to blockbuster Dylan Larkin trade
The Florida Panthers have reportedly made a trade offer to the Detroit Red Wings for their captain, Dylan Larkin, before the 2026 NHL Draft. Sources say Florida’s assets and draft position could make them a serious contender, though details are not being released. The latest NHL trade rumours are once again fuelling speculation about Larkin’s future and Detroit’s offseason plans.

Historic Shinnecock to provide tough US Open test...and European winner?
The year's third men's major is upon us and the US Open returns to one of its spiritual homes. The heavenly Shinnecock Hills, situated between Peconic Bay and the mighty Atlantic Ocean, hosts this fine championship for the fifth time in the last 40 years and for the sixth time since Horace Rawlins claimed the inaugural US Open title in 1895.
